Output 4162efd64fa0d2d52ded8ccdbd680f761ce4a2e1ce3c6743080b604911379746:49

value
2064963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ae171459acb5751addaf1cb4a95c034ba5dbbe92 OP_EQUAL
address
3HZX9WjrbSWE7kpqkCcEUswLbpcStUAhXt
transaction
4162efd64fa0d2d52ded8ccdbd680f761ce4a2e1ce3c6743080b604911379746
spent
true